Creative Writing for Therapeutic Purposes, within a female enabling environment in a female prison estate (HMP Newhall, UK)

06/03/2024 10:45 am |

Creative writing may be seen as a purposeful activity to engage women who have experienced trauma within their lives, and are deemed high risk, high need and high vulnerability within a criminal justice context. The women are provided with an opportunity to express themselves, develop positive peer relations and a sense of belonging, through the medium of creative writing, working in a small group on a regular basis, as part of the enabling environment therapeutic programme.
